Description
Summary:This research concentrated on the development of high toughness cermet by applying PSSS treatment and changing the composition of the materials, especially the composition of the binder phase. Ceramic powders of Ti(CN), TaC, WC were mixed, compacted and heat-treated at high temperatures to form (Ti, W, Ta)(C, N) solid solution, which was then ball-milled to fine powders before mixing with metallic binder and compacted.
